This incident started to occur at less than 3nm visual finals to RW28R.
If I had to bet I would say that this incident started well before that. There is only one way that I can see that this occurred. The expectation of both pilots had to be that there would be a runway to the left of their final approach track and that they wanted the second one in. This expectation had to be pretty strong in order for "expectation illusion" to 'overpower' what they actually sensed when looking out the window.
It could have been a strong expectation because they had both flown into that airport at night from the East on many occasions, or because they briefed that that is what they would see, or both. Either way I can't see how it could have been such a strong expectation in both of them if they had read and understood the notam and the ATIS.
So when the report comes out ( and I may be wrong of course) , I think we will read that the nuts and bolts of this incident are to be found a long way prior to 3nm final.
